How can I check the vehicle maintenance history on a car?

For any car, you can read a Carfax, but they tend to be quite inaccurate, as lots of mechanics don't report maintenance. You could ask the previous owner. Many like me keep journals for each car that show everything ever done to the car, and have all the receipts.

It's nice when you find a car that has maintenance provenance. I usually don't rely on that, but trust my eye. I inspect a car myself and use my own findings to determine value. If you're not a mechanic, get one. For a couple hundred bucks or less, a mechanic will do a through inspection and report any problems or potential troubles. I always recommend used car buyers do this before handing over any cash..... I've recommended Lemon Squad's inspection service and they've been reliable.
